Af Corse LMP2 Confirmed for 2025 WeatherTech Championship

Italian Team Won Class at Watkins Glen This Year

 

DAYTONA BEACH, Fla. – The No. 88 Af Corse ORECA LMP2 has been confirmed for the full 2025 IMSA WeatherTech SportsCar Championship in the Le Mans Prototype 2 (LMP2) class.

 

While the Italian-based team founded in 1995 by Amato Ferrari (no relation to the Ferrari car company family) has competed periodically over the years in IMSA’s GT classes, Af Corse made its LMP2 series debut this season with immediate success. The No. 88 ORECA LMP2 07 drove to victory in June at the Sahlen’s Six Hours of The Glen with co-drivers Nicklas Nielsen, Luis Perez Companc and Lilou Wadoux.

 

The 2025 driver lineup for the No. 88 Af Corse ORECA will be named at a later date.
